The Power of Place-Based Philanthropy

There are key advantages to philanthropists adopting a "place-based approach" to their giving. Given their connection and deep understanding, community-based philanthropists can deploy all their assets: funding, networks, and expertise to complement the community's own resources, strengths, and ideas for change. Whether targeting systems or focusing on one issue at a time, place-based philanthropy is grounded in a commitment to true partnership with communities in pursuit of shared, positive, and long-lasting transformation. This panel will bring together philanthropists and foundations who are using a place-based approach to examine what works and what doesn't.
